presented all the above mentioned, situations when lions could attack and take in humans continue to be extremely uncommon but do stem from certain scenarios:

you have to know that at Tsavo, At the moment, the prey was really lessened in frequency on account of a drought and the rinderpest. So some lions ended up almost certainly desperate. In the situation of Tsavo, a single lion had a tooth trouble, which may have built killing bigger plus more formidable prey hard, and the other lion was seemingly its Pal and went as well as it.
